Summary
- Input
- 2665.90 ETN
- Output
- 2665.85 ETN
- Fees
- 0.05 ETN
- Fees Rate (ETN / kB)
- 0.01 ETN
- Payment ID (ASCII)
- S26bVF6UM
Input
(11)
2665.90 ETN
Output (7)
2665.85 ETN
Payment ID
c8a85332c7265ce21136000ae62cf98662567ba446360355c9d65f274d958f0a |